我正在研究SAPUI5應用程序中的主題概念。我們如何在SAPUI5中開發自定義主題
我知道主題可以通過使用UI主題設計器(這是SAP後端工具)完成。
我從here瞭解到這一點。
是否有可能在SAPUI5中使用主題設計器開發自定義主題。
我正在研究SAPUI5應用程序中的主題概念。我們如何在SAPUI5中開發自定義主題
我知道主題可以通過使用UI主題設計器(這是SAP後端工具)完成。
我從here瞭解到這一點。
是否有可能在SAPUI5中使用主題設計器開發自定義主題。
有一系列的選項,主題設計師是最簡單和最不靈活的選項,完全書面的從頭開始CSS文件的另一個極端。 之間有許多選項可用於複製現有主題,重命名它以及添加修改現有外觀的CSS部分(在主題設計器中也可以這樣做)。
一個主要的決定性因素是您的主題與現有主題的不同之處,以及您的升級策略是什麼。非常不同的主題可能最好使用「基本」主題創建......好的基礎。但是,無論何時您創建大量額外的CSS,您都需要知道您必須將其調整爲新的UI5版本。主題設計器會自動執行此操作,只要您不添加任何自定義CSS即可。
在從頭開始編寫主題或大量修改主題之前,您應該先看看現有主題有多大,然後估計您是否想要並自行開發和維護這樣的主題。 (爲什麼它們非常複雜?200個控件 - 這只是OpenUI5的子集 - 它們中的很多都非常強大,具有不同的外觀和響應能力,跨設備工作,並且也出現在從右到左模式中,...這是沒有其他的框架提供,所以當然UI5的主題比那些更小的框架更大。)
神奇的答案是CSS ...就像BO會說...是的,你可以!但主題設計師更容易。 – zyrex 2015-02-11 14:43:54
只需創建您自己的CSS樣式表並從index.html頁面鏈接到它 – Qualiture 2015-02-11 14:44:13